Admission Process and Requirements

Admission Process for MSW Online Courses

The admission process for most online Master of Social Work (MSW) courses primarily requires candidates to file an application with the respective institution. This application generally includes personal details, academic history, and in certain cases, a personal statement or essay articulating the candidate’s interest in social work. Letters of recommendation from teachers, work superiors, or lecturers are often necessary. Many institutions afford candidates the convenience of online submission, a boon for those juggling tight schedules or situated far from the institution. Certain programs may call for an interview, which for online candidates, is typically held over the phone or via video call.

Prerequisites for MSW Online Course

To be considered for an MSW online program, a Bachelor’s degree from a reputable and accredited institution is typically the primary requirement. This degree doesn’t necessarily need to be in social work. Nonetheless, a background in human behavior, sociology, or any related field can be particularly beneficial. Additionally, many MSW programs prefer applicants with practical experience in social work or a similar field. This experience could come from internships, employed positions, or even volunteer works. Some schools may also use standardized test results, like the GRE, for their admission process. We highly recommend conducting thorough research into the specific admission criteria of your chosen schools and programs, as requirements may differ from one institution to another.

Choosing the Right Online MSW Program

How to Select the Perfect Online MSW Course

With many online MSW programs available, it can feel overwhelming to identify the one best suiting your learning preferences and career ambitions. However, this decision can be simplified by considering certain key aspects like accreditation, course delivery, and faculty expertise. One of the primary factors to evaluate is whether the program is accredited – this ensures the curriculum adheres to the latest industry standards and affects your eligibility for specific financial aid, as well as your chances of getting licensed post-graduation.

The program’s course delivery format also warrants consideration. If you’re a college student, you might favor a course offering asynchronous classes that let you learn at a pace that works for you. On the other hand, synchronous classes requiring your online presence at predetermined times might be more appealing if you prosper in a structured learning environment. Additionally, the quality of the faculty matters. Diverse and experienced faculty can enrich your learning journey greatly.

Cost, Support System, and Career Prospects

Considering your budget is crucial when choosing the right MSW program. Be open to exploring a range of programs; high-cost programs don’t necessarily promise a better education, and many affordable programs offer top-level studies. Additionally, a good support system is an invaluable component of any online program. A robust support system could include academic advisors, career services, and access to online resources, which can significantly bolster your success in an online program.

When considering an online MSW program, don’t forget to look into the long-term benefits concerning career prospects. Ensure the program offers courses that align with your career objectives. Moreover, a school’s reputation, job placement rate, and internship opportunities can give you a sense of the potential career prospects after graduation.
